OPP say ongoing probe into abduction of Elnaz Hajtamiri stretches as far Dubai

Ontario Provincial Police link Elnaz Hajtamiri's 2022 abduction to multiple regions and have charged one suspect in her suspected death, seeking information from witnesses.

  • On the fourth anniversary, the OPP issued an update saying the investigation into Elnaz Hajtamiri now includes Timmins, the Greater Toronto Area, Quebec and Dubai, United Arab Emirates.
  • OPP investigators appealed to locals in Timmins, the Greater Toronto Area, Quebec and Dubai, urging anyone with information to contact police to assist the probe.
  • Hajtamiri was abducted on Jan. 12, 2022 when three suspects posed as police at a Wasaga Beach residence and fled in a white 2016–2022 Lexus RX SUV; investigators link this to a Dec. 20, 2021 frying-pan assault in Richmond Hill.
  • A joint $100,000 reward is being offered by the Government of the Province of Ontario and York Regional Police, Mohamad Lilo faces murder proceedings later this year, and authorities urged use of tiplines and #BringElnazHome.
  • OPP said Elnaz's family and friends have endured years of missed celebrations without her and investigators remain committed to finding answers despite several arrests and her presumed-dead status.
